Description:
Ceramic filter plates are indispensable and important equipment in mining production and play a key role. Its unique "water-permeable but air-tight" performance enables the vacuum degree of the filtration process to reach above 0.096-0.097MPa, thus ensuring its good dehydration effect. It greatly improves production efficiency and product quality.
Features:
Ceramic filter plates are famous for their special materials, high temperature resistance, corrosion resistance, and wear resistance. They also have a microporous structure, which allows them to operate stably under high temperature and high pressure and maintain filtering efficiency. In addition, mining ceramic filter plates also have good wear resistance, which allows them to operate stably for a long time, reduce replacement frequency, and reduce production costs.
